Understanding the Challenges Facing the Smithsonian

The Smithsonian, a beloved institution for both locals and tourists, faces a confluence of challenges impacting its ability to maintain all its facilities at full capacity. These challenges include:

1. Funding and Budgetary Constraints:

The Smithsonian relies heavily on federal funding, which is subject to political and economic fluctuations. Budget cuts can directly impact museum operations, leading to reduced staff, shorter operating hours, and limitations on exhibition development and maintenance. The effects of these cuts are often felt most acutely in the smaller, less-visited museums, potentially leading to temporary closures or scaled-back programming.

2. Aging Infrastructure and Required Renovations:

Many Smithsonian buildings are historic structures requiring extensive and costly renovations to maintain their structural integrity and meet modern accessibility standards. These renovations can necessitate temporary closures for extended periods, disrupting visitor access and requiring careful planning to minimize disruption.

3. Shifting Priorities and Exhibition Cycles:

The Smithsonian's museums are constantly evolving, with exhibitions changing regularly. Sometimes, the closing of one exhibition and the preparation for another necessitates a temporary closure for reinstallation and setup. This is a normal part of museum operations but can still result in temporary inaccessibility to specific areas or exhibits.

What Visitors Should Do

To ensure a smooth and enjoyable Smithsonian experience, visitors should take the following precautions:

  • Check the official website: Before visiting any Smithsonian museum, check its official website for announcements regarding temporary closures, altered hours of operation, or any changes to exhibitions. This is the most reliable source of information.
  • Plan ahead: Factor in potential temporary closures into your travel itinerary. If a particular museum is partially closed, consider prioritizing other museums within your timeframe.
  • Be flexible: Unexpected closures or changes can occur. Maintaining flexibility in your schedule will help avoid disappointment.
  • Utilize online resources: The Smithsonian's website offers comprehensive online resources, virtual tours, and digital exhibits that provide access even when physical locations might have limited access.
  • Follow Smithsonian social media: Many museums actively update their social media accounts with real-time information regarding closures or significant changes.
